A Malaysian identified as Mat Soh or Abu Turab (pic), has reportedly been killed in a gun battle while 'defending' a village in Syria.
The matter was disclosed by former committee member of Pas’ Dewan Ulama Mohd. Lotfi Ariffin through his Facebook page.
